Maine LOA List Admin (Brent Bailey) <brentb@loa.com> wrote:
> Im running 4.3 release of FBSD....everything is running great . But with as
> long as the box is running without reboots ....im wondering about the
> advantages or diadvantages of running FFS with softupdates...

You can find more about softupdates by reading the handbook (see the section
``Tuning Disks''):

	http://www.freebsd.org/handbook/configtuning-disk.html

> Im currently running UFS. and is it possible to upfrade to FFS with
> softupdates ..from UFS without destroying the current file system.

Yep.  Very possible, indeed.  The handbook cited above explains a few things
about softupdates.  If you have the kernel sources installed, you can also
check out the following file:

	% more /usr/src/sys/ufs/ffs/README.softupdates
